Harvey Scales Legal AI Document Processing by 26x in One Year

Blockchain News
Harvey's document processing volume has surged 26-fold in one year, reaching tens of millions of documents weekly through infrastructure upgrades.

Summary

Harvey, a legal AI platform valued at $11 billion, has experienced a massive 26x increase in document processing volume over the last year. The platform has grown from processing under one million documents per week to 24.8 million documents weekly, totaling approximately 3.5 million documents daily. This growth is driven by increased enterprise adoption and deep integration with document management systems like iManage, SharePoint, Google Drive, and Box.

To manage this scale, Harvey underwent a significant architectural overhaul. The company rebuilt its document processing pipeline into distinct stages for extraction, embedding, and indexing to allow for independent scaling. Key technical innovations include the introduction of a Unified Document Format (UDF) to reduce latency and a migration to a new vector-store system to handle increased memory pressure. These upgrades allow the platform to process diverse file types, including scanned PDFs and email archives, while maintaining high performance.

With over 200,000 professionals using the platform and 850,000 daily queries, Harvey has become a critical backbone for legal workflows such as due diligence and contract analysis. As the company continues to scale, it is focusing on enhancing autoscaling capabilities and streamlining operations to meet the increasing demands of high-volume, enterprise-grade legal AI workflows.
